What Makes a Good Name for Coton de Tulear?
A great Coton de Tulear name reflects their unique blend of playful energy and gentle affection. These dogs thrive on companionship, so a name that’s easy to say and positive in tone will help your dog respond with enthusiasm.
Think about your dog’s appearance, heritage, and quirks when choosing a name. Shorter names or names ending in a vowel sound tend to catch a dog’s attention better. Names that avoid confusion with common commands will make training smoother and your daily life together more enjoyable.

Teaching Your Coton de Tulear Their New Name
- Start by using the new name in a happy, upbeat tone and reward your Coton with treats or praise each time they respond. This builds a positive association quickly.
- Keep training sessions short but frequent, especially during the first few days. Repetition helps your dog learn faster without feeling overwhelmed.
- Avoid using the name for scolding or negative experiences. Consistency in positive reinforcement makes the name inviting and exciting.
- If your Coton seems confused, pair the name with eye contact or a gentle touch at first. This makes it clear you’re addressing them.
- Practice calling your dog in different environments to help them respond no matter where you are. Soon, their name will mean attention and fun every time.

Should You Rename a Rescue Coton de Tulear?
Renaming a rescue Coton de Tulear can help them make a fresh start and bond more quickly with a new family. Dogs often adjust well to a new name, especially if it’s introduced with patience and lots of positive reinforcement.
However, if the dog seems attached to their old name or responds happily to it, there’s no harm in keeping it. Ultimately, the most important thing is creating a loving, supportive environment where your Coton feels safe and cherished.
